The contact owns a 2016 Ram 1500. The contact stated that while driving at an undisclosed speed, the ABS warning light illuminated. The vehicle was taken to the dealer where it was diagnosed that the ABS module failed and needed to be replaced. The vehicle was not repaired. The manufacturer was notified of the failure and the contact was informed that the part for the repair was unavailable and needed to be manufactured. The contact was advised to call the NHTSA Hotline for assistance. The failure mileage was approximately 90,000.
